Sorry I forgot about this in commit 138b6252c0cae6599b6c8a25ffa22ffe70f227c2.
That change introduced a warning:

  xrandr.c|645 col 5| warning: format ‘%x’ expects argument of type ‘unsigned 
int’, but argument 2 has type ‘XID’ [-Wformat]

Fix that by just casting the XID to unsigned int.
